For years I haven't had a night I enjoyed so much as last night without actually achieving anything in terms of imaging.

The first easy task was getting my NEQ6 5A supply up and running and said goodbye to the flickering power light.

Then came the fun stuff, I removed my ST4 cable from the QHY5 to the mount and had my first go at using EQMod. Although the interface is a little crude, the functionality is good. I used Cartes Du Ciel for the first time and slewed to my target almost perfectly.

I managed to get PHD guiding through EQMod too and rebuilt my moonlite focuser with new bearings so that's running once again.

To finish the evening I also cut out a steel base which will be used to automate the observatory I collect this weekend, a very successful night.

The only downside was that I had black blobs on the image from the QHY8L so I guess I'm cleaning lenses again this evening!

One question while I'm here, does anyone know the EQMod parameter that affects the alignment steps in PHD2 as it was much slower to set up than I'm used to?

1 hour ago, JSeaman said:

EQMod parameter that affects the alignment steps in PHD2

Hi. Maybe you mean calibration steps? If so, it's the guide speed. The default is 0.1x sidereal. Go for at least 0.5 on both DEC and RA and use 1.0s for the guide calibration pulses. HTH.
